How do I make Firefox open links on Android?
Set Firefox to open links in apps
- Tap the menu button.
- Tap Settings.
- Scroll down to the Advanced section, next to Open links in apps use the slider button to turn this ON.

How do I find and install add-ons?
- Tap the menu button.
- Tap the Add-ons menu item.
- Tap on an add-on to learn more.
- This will then show you the access that extension requires.
- After installing the extension, Firefox will give you the opportunity to enable it in private browsing.
- Tap Okay, Got it to finish.
How do I add an external extension in Firefox?
Download the file to your local computer. , click Add-ons and Themes and select Extensions. To add the downloaded add-on to the list of available add-ons, drag and drop the file into the Add-ons window. The add-on is added to the list.

How do I open an XPI file in Firefox for Android?
For example, if users have an addons file (. xpi), they can open the File Manager app and tap on the . xpi file. Then users select Firefox (Android) and a small installation window appears and they can install the addon or not.

Where can I find Firefox plugins or add-ons?
- Open Firefox.
- In the window’s upper-right corner, click the Open Applications Menu icon.
- In the drop-down menu, select Add-ons and themes.
- On the left side of the screen, click Extensions.
